It looks like packages from ppa:remmina-ppa-team/remmina-next are
causing the issue:
Installing gnome-remote-desktop as Recommends of ubuntu-desktop-minimal
MarkInstall gnome-remote-desktop:amd64 < none -> 42.3-0ubuntu1 @un uN Ib > FU=0
Installing libfreerdp-server2-2 as Depends of gnome-remote-desktop
libfreerdp-server2-2:amd64 Depends on libfreerdp2-2:amd64 < 2.7.0+git202204251304-0+remmina202205020710.r40ee5d3bc.da996883ab~ubuntu20.04.1 @ii mK > (= 2.6.1+dfsg1-3ubuntu2.2) can't be satisfied!
Please try running `ppa-purge ppa:remmina-ppa-team/remmina-next` to
remove the problematic package(s), and then try the upgrade again.

Could not calculate the upgrade
An unresolvable problem occurred while calculating the upgrade.
This was likely caused by:
* Unofficial software packages not provided by Ubuntu
Please use the tool 'ppa-purge' from the ppa-purge
package to remove software from a Launchpad PPA and
try the upgrade again.
If none of this applies, then please report this bug using the
command 'ubuntu-bug ubuntu-release-upgrader-core' in a terminal. If
you want to investigate this yourself the log files in
'/var/log/dist-upgrade' will contain details about the upgrade.
Specifically, look at 'main.log' and 'apt.log'.
